Duties

For additional information on direct hire opportunities with the Air Force please click here. D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ITES: Lead and supervise a team of multi-disciplined engineers to achieve LRSO and Air Vehicle IPT priorities. Lead all technical management activities for the Avionics team within the Air Vehicle IPT. Lead technical reviews during Engineering, Manufacturing and Development (EMD) supporting various test and evaluation milestones in preparation for Production and Deployment (P&D). Advise IPT and Division leadership on technical risks and issues effecting the cost, schedule, and performance during development, test and evaluation, and fielding, and sustainment of the LRSO. Develop and present technical briefings and reports to Senior Executives. Engage with geographically dispersed stakeholders including the AFNWC, Department of Energy, National Nuclear Security Administration, Air Force Global Strike Command, and Department of Defense (DoD) officials to ensure LRSO technical activities are successfully planned, coordinated, and executed. KNOWLEDGE AND SKILLS: Candidates should have demonstrated technical engineering experience in the development of electrical components for aerospace systems. Candidates should have demonstrated experience leading in a team environment. Candidates should have strong leadership and communication skills. Candidates should have demonstrated experience conducting systems engineering design reviews (SETRs), reviewing drawings and analysis, planning validation and verification events, reviewing test plans and test reports, chairing test readiness reviews (TRRs), facilitating failure review boards (FRBs), and support all-up round (AUR) level tests. Candidates should be knowledgeable in DoD acquisition processes, to include but not limited to: risk and opportunity management processes, configuration control board processes, and Government Control Account Manager (GCAM) processes. Candidates should have a strong background in professional scientific or engineering principles, modeling and simulation frameworks, requirements development, and verification activities. It is desirable for candidates to have experience in the development, test and evaluation, fielding, and/or sustainment of cruise missiles. It is desirable for candidates to be knowledgeable in the unique aspects of nuclear weapon systems to include nuclear certification and radiation effects.
